Spain - Raw Sugar Equivalent Market Size Volume Per Capita
Since 2014, Spain Raw Sugar Equivalent Market Size Volume Per Capita increased 0.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 53 among other countries in Raw Sugar Equivalent Market Size Volume Per Capita at 32.15 Kilograms Per Capita. Spain is overtaken by Bahamas, which was ranked number 52 with 32.58 Kilograms Per Capita and is followed by Jordan at 32.07 Kilograms Per Capita. Barbados topped the ranking with 53.7 Kilograms Per Capita in 2019, that is a fall of 0.6% versus 2018. Trinidad and Tobago, Cuba and Jamaica resp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Solomon Islands recorded the best 5 years average growth at +7.8% per year, while Niger witnessed the worst performance at -79% per year.

Date | Kilograms Per Capita |
---|---|
2019 | 32.15 |
2018 | 32.12 |
2017 | 31.89 |
2016 | 31.57 |
2015 | 30.73 |
